Getting the most out of online ads 
A large number of Indian sites have begun to offer advertising programs. In a crowded marketplace, this may be your choice in the near future. 

If your company regularly uses classified advertising, you may want to consider the Web for supplement or alternative advertising. The Web can provide special advantages and techniques that are unavailable in print publications. In this article, I will present an overview of classified advertising on the Web. Also on hand will be a few suggestions on how to make the most of online classifieds. 

The state of classified advertising on the Web 

Although the Web has grown at an unbelievable rate in the last couple of years, online classified advertising has yet to recognize its full potential. However, the usefulness of classified ads, in any medium, has always depended largely on the target audience and the advertiser's expectations. Let's take a look at some of the advantages of classified advertising on the Web. 

Advantages 

The major advantage of placing a classified ad on the Web is exposure. A single ad can potentially reach a worldwide audience. Few newspapers can offer such widespread exposure. Web Classifieds ads can provide technology advantages that print publications can't. For example, a Web classified ad can include a link to the advertiser's home page or a mailto tag to allow immediate E-mail replies. Some ad sites even allow you to place a small graphic in your ad. The following sections discuss some business applications you might consider. 

 Employment 

The job market on the Web falls mainly into computer-related fields. If you're looking for computer-related employment, checking out Web classified ads can prove very fruitful. A company's chances for finding employees through Web classifieds may depend on the types of positions it's trying to fill. If the company is looking for computer-literate workers, a sizable number of candidates are certainly surfing the Web. 

Real estate 

Buying or selling real estate through online classified can be difficult. You'll need to set clear and strict requirements about what you want to do. Pursuing classified real estate ads on the Web is worth a few minutes once or twice a week, but keep your expectations realistic. If you decide to employ this technique, you should also consider working with realtors via their home pages. 

Venture capital 

Several sites have sections devoted to bringing investors and entrepreneurs together. Not surprisingly, the majority of the ads are from people looking for capital. If you have money you want to invest, you might find Web classifieds worth investigating. However, if you're looking for venture capital, your best bet is look for investment companies' home pages. 

Start up business opportunities 

The Web is almost over flowing with investment and small business startup opportunities, but you will need to be cautious. As is the case in the off-line world, offers are often misrepresentations, with exaggerated claims of how quickly and easily you can make money. Some are outright scams. A healthy doze of skepticism few thoughtful questions, and remembering the axiom "If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is" can usually help you separate bogus ads from legitimate ones. 

 Effective exposure 

An old saying tells us that "You're known by the company you keep." If your online classified ad ends up nested among dozens of pitches for get-rich-quick schemes, the people you're trying to reach aren't likely to take it seriously. They probably won't even see it. So pay attention what's already on the Web site that you choose for your ad. Yahoo!'s Classifieds page is a great source of classified advertising. There, you can search for regional and local advertising sites, as well as USENET newsgroup advertising and ads organized by subject you'll find the page at http:/www.yahoo.com/Business/Classifieds 

A site's organization can greatly affect your classified ad's exposure. A site may claim tens of thousands of hits on its main page, but that doesn't mean a lot of people are reading the individual ads. Look for sites that display several ads on a single page. This format makes it easy for a visitor to read all the ads simply by scrolling. 

Another common page format lists a title for each classified ad; the visitor clicks on a title to read its corresponding ad. This format makes browsing a somewhat more complex and time-consuming process, and it invites visitors to skip many of the ads. However, if you're confident that you can write a catchy title that will attract attention, you might consider this format an advantage--people will read your ad but probably not your competitors' ads.
